How they compare
Germany currently reports 10.2% against 2.4% in GPE: Small Island and Landlocked Developing States, December 2024, a difference of 7.8%.
That makes Germany's figure about 4.3 times GPE: Small Island and Landlocked Developing States, December 2024's.
Across all 22 years both countries report, Germany has been ahead every year.
Germany ranks 22nd and GPE: Small Island and Landlocked Developing States, December 2024 ranks 21st of 103 countries.
Germany has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
